Associate Principal Scientist, Large Molecule Bioanalytical page is loaded## Associate Principal Scientist, Large Molecule Bioanalyticallocations: Indianapolis, Indiana, United States of Americatime type: Full timeposted on: Posted Yesterdayjob requisition id: R We are seeking an **Associate Principal Scientist, Large Molecule Bioanalytical** to join IQVIA Laboratories in **Indianapolis, IN**.We hire passionate innovators who drive healthcare forward through thoughtful and inclusive collaboration. If you want to discover a career with greater purpose, join us as we transform and accelerate research and development.As an individual contributor with advanced comprehensive knowledge of your assigned area, you will provide technical leadership on complex method development and collaborate with clients on solutions for drug development programs.**What you’ll be doing:*** Serving as a Primary Investigator on scientific client studies, carrying out laboratory work and communicating progress and results.* Designing and executing complex method development experiments.* Evaluating the effectiveness of new methods for clients.* Writing technical summary reports for clients, which may be used for FDA submissions, and reviewing reports drafted by junior staff.* Drafting study proposals and protocols for client review and approval.* Recommending and evaluating new technologies and instrumentation.* Managing multiple complex technical projects and guiding junior staff.* Working proactively across functions to ensure effective project delivery and method deployment.**What we are looking for:*** Ph.D. in Chemistry, Analytical Chemistry, Biochemistry, Chemical Biology, Biology, or related field (preferred).* Master’s degree in a science field plus 7 years of experience in a bioanalytical laboratory environment.* Knowledge and experience in developing proteomics workflows, including LFQ, TMT, AQUA, middle-down, and bottom-up techniques.* Strong understanding of bioanalytical techniques applied to the drug development industry.* Other equivalent combination of education, training, and experience may be accepted in lieu of degree.**The knowledge, skills, and abilities needed for this role:*** Advanced computer skills, including proficiency with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, Word, and other programs supporting experimental instruments and data analysis.* Effective organizational, interpersonal, and time management skills.* Strong communication and presentation skills.* Ability to manage and execute multiple tasks or projects simultaneously.**What we offer you:**We put our employees at the center of everything we do and are committed to providing them, and their families, with benefits that meet their diverse and changing needs.
